Full Job Description
The Senior Consultant, Small/Medium Business Income Tax Incentives ("Senior Consultant") leads and delivers projects that help clients identify, document, calculate, and secure a variety of Federal and state income tax incentives-including Small/Medium Business incentive programs, Federal income tax planning opportunities, and Research & Experimentation (R&D) tax credits.

This role manages key project workstreams, analyzes financial and technical data, conducts tax research, supports audit defense, and prepares and reviews technical deliverables. The Senior Consultant serves as a primary point of contact for clients, collaborates with cross-functional tax teams, and provides guidance and review for Consultants on the team. Work may require time onsite with clients and coordination with technical, engineering, financial, and tax personnel.

Value
  • Leads the gathering, organization, and analysis of large volumes of financial, technical, engineering, and operational data; creates or reviews complex calculation models and databases.
  • Performs and reviews tax law research, technical writing, and documentation supporting tax positions, including incentive qualification under applicable Internal Revenue Code sections (e.g., Sections 41, 174).
  • Analyzes expenses and activities for qualification under a variety of tax incentive programs, including R&D credits and other Federal income tax planning projects.
  • Supports and may lead audit defense activities, including responding to IRS and state inquiries, preparing documentation packages, and assisting managers with strategy.
  • Prepares and reviews memorandums, interview reports, tax incentive calculations, and other project deliverables prior to manager review.
